In this Regulation, unless the context otherwise requires,—
(a) 'emergency' means a situation in which due to concerted action on the part of the people of any area to which this Regulation extends and with a view to hampering the administration in such area—
(i) a public officer, in the course of the discharge of his duties as such, is either prevented from visiting a place or having gone ( 2 2 9 ) 230 THE GAZETTE OF INDIA EXTRAORDINARY [PART II to a place is prevented from leaving that place for want of porters to carry the essential items of his baggage and equipment;
(ii) the movement of any police force, the Assam Rifles or any unit of the regular armed forces of the Union to deal with a breach of the peace, or any threat to law and order, is impeded for want of porters to carry their essential items of baggage and equipment; or
(lii) the movement of commodities, stores and equipment essential to the life of the community or to the maintenance of law and order or to the prevention of any threat to peace, is impeded for want of porters;
(b) 'public officer' means the Political Officer of an administrative unit of a tribal area, and includes any officer authorised by him in writing to act under this Regulation;
(c) 'road' means a road over which mechanically propelled vehicles can ordinarily ply;
(d) 'tribal area' means any of the tribal areas specified in Part B of the Table appended to paragraph 20 of the Sixth Schedule to the Constitution,
